MS05
can be combined with…TypeMS05
This sensor cube measures turbidity ac-
cording to DIN EN ISO 7027 or EPA method
180.1 and is designed for operation on a
uidic backplane in the Online Analysis Sys-
tem 8905.
The continuous analysis of turbidity in water
is an indicator of undesirable, undissolved
substances in water. The measurement
before and after lter stages can indicate
the lter eect and enables, for example,
the optimisation of backwashing processes.
In the best case, this can lead to water and
energy savings.
The electrical and uidic connections are
made via the connection panel of the sys-
tem. The sensor cube communicates with
the system via büS, allowing fully automatic
login to the online analysis system. If the
sensor is plugged into the system, it is
included in the list of büS members and fur-
ther adaptations to customer requirements
can be made.
• Fully compatible with büS systems and a wide range of further
analysis sensor cubes
• Optical sensor according to DIN EN ISO 7027 or EPA method
180.1
• Modular sensor cube for hot swap (exchange during operation)
• Minimal sample water ow needed

Design and principle of operation
The sensor cube gets the sample water through the uidic backplane, in which it is plugged in. The measurement is based on the detection of
scattered light in an arrangement of 90° to the incident beam. The sample is owing through a cuvette in glass or in glass/PET.
